NPS is substantially involved with this agreement and agrees to: 1. Provide boat transportation from Roy’s Point Maintenance Facility to island locations while crew is on duty, as required and agreed upon between MCC and NPS. 2. Provide a camping site for use by the MCC during project duration. 3. Provide radio communication via a two-way radio for MCC crew leader. 4. Provide all supplies and materials as needed to complete the projects assigned. 5. Assign NPS employees, who are fully qualified and experienced, to provide technical advice for crews and crew leaders providing work under this Contract. 6. Provide available tools and specialized equipment as required. 7. Provide a safe working environment and educational opportunities for MCC crew members. 8. Reimburse the MCC for all agreed upon costs |
